Carrying a Powerful Symbol Across America

This year marks the 25th anniversary of September 11, and with it comes a deeply meaningful tribute: the Steel Across America Tour.

Beginning in May and concluding on September 11, a 20-foot piece of steel from the World Trade Center is being transported across the country, making 36 stops along the way. At each location, communities will gather to reflect, remember, and stand united in honoring those we lost and the heroes who emerged.

Freedom Transport, backed by the Medallion network, is helping make this journey possible by providing professional drivers and specialized equipment to safely carry this historic piece across thousands of miles.

We are honored to play a part in ensuring this symbol of resilience and remembrance reaches communities nationwide.

The Legacy Behind Tunnel to Towers

The mission of the Tunnel to Towers Foundation is rooted in the extraordinary life and sacrifice of Firefighter Stephen Gerard Siller.

Stephen was the youngest of seven children, and after losing both parents at a young age, he was raised by his siblings. Despite early hardships, he grew into a dedicated firefighter and a man guided by compassion, service, and a deep sense of duty.

On September 11, 2001, after finishing his shift, Stephen was on his way to spend time with his family when he learned of the attacks on the World Trade Center. Without hesitation, he turned back to serve.

When he reached the Brooklyn Battery Tunnel and found it closed, Stephen strapped on 60 pounds of gear and ran on foot through the tunnel to the Twin Towers. He ultimately gave his life while saving others.

Stephen left behind a loving wife, five children, and a legacy that continues to inspire millions. Guided by the words of St. Francis of Assisi—“While we have time, let us do good”—Stephen lived a life of purpose, courage, and selflessness.

A Mission That Moves Us All

Today, the Tunnel to Towers Foundation continues that legacy by supporting first responders, military heroes, and their families.

Through initiatives like the Steel Across America Tour, the Foundation brings people together—not just to remember, but to carry forward the spirit of unity, service, and sacrifice that defines our nation at its best.

As author Jay Price once wrote, “None bigger than Stephen Siller, whose stature only grows with time as New Yorkers and people from around the world follow his footsteps.”
